Abstract

Higher education is not a coherent system, nor even a contradiction-free whole. In recent decades, educational institutions have lost a great part of their identity as "institutions," tending to become "businesses" that yield to the dictates of the market. This has contributed considerably towards weakening their role of reconciling the individual with society; that is, their ability to make a significant contribution to the creation of a social being. For institutions of higher education to recover their role in promoting human independence and emancipation, a reflection which questions the ethical-political meanings of education is required.
